Type: Original Print
Artist: Otmar Alt
Title: Moon Cricket Diver
Year: 1974
Technique: Etching
Edition: 50 numbered copies 1/50 - 50/50
Sheet No.: 1/50
Paper: Handmade paper
Paper size: 77 cm x 54 cm (30.3 x 21.3 inches)
Image size: 49.5 x 40 cm (19.5 x 15.7 inches)
Signed: Hand-signed
Printer: Hügelow, Frankfurt
Publisher: Orangerie Reinz, Cologne
